The Walk for Independence supports the Carroll Center for the Blind's mission of empowering those who are blind or visually impaired to achieve independence and to lead a fulfilling life. Attendees will complete a 1, 2, or 3-mile walk around the Mt. Ida campus of UMass Amherst in Newton followed by activities for all ages.
